The combustion of 14 grams of co according to the reaction co(g) ½o2(g) co2(g) 67.6 kcal gives off how much heat?

Answers

The balanced reactionthat describes the reaction between carbon monoxide and oxygen to producecarbon dioxide is expressed co(g)+ ½o2(g) → co2(g). The heat of combustion is 67.6 kcal per mole CO. We are given with 14 grams CO. Convert this to mole equal to 0.5 mole. Hence the total heat is 33.8 kcal.

Which part of the body contains enzymes that break down protein? A. Skin B. Brain C. Stomach D. Teeth

Answers

Enzymes for the breakdown of protein are present in the stomach.

What are the enzymes involved in the digestion of proteins in our body?

Pepsin

  • In the presence of an acid, the stomach secretes pepsins, which are proteolytic enzymes.
  • About 10–15% of the digestion of proteins is done by the pepsins.

Trypsin

  • It is secreted in an inactive form, trypsinogen, by the pancreas.
  • Trypsinogen is then activated in the small intestine by the enzyme enterokinase and further helps in protein digestion.

Chymotrypsin and elastase

  • These are also secreted by the pancreas.
  • Chymotrypsin and elastase are activated by trypsin.
  • Responsible for initiating the hydrolysis of protein chains into peptides.

Carboxypeptidases

  • The enzymatic action of carboxypeptidases, which are also released by the pancreas, causes the subsequent breakdown of the peptides into smaller molecules and then to individual amino acids.

Given the balanced equation representing a reaction:NH3(g) + H2O(l) ==>NH4+(aq) + OH-(aq)
According to one acid-base theory, the NH3(g) molecules act as
(1) an acid because they accept H+ ions
(2) an acid because they donate H+ ions
(3) a base because they accept H+ ions
(4) a base because they donate H+ ions

Answers

According to the Bronsted-Lowry concept of acids and bases, a base accepts protons. Here NH₃ accepts a proton to form the conjugate acid NH₄⁺. Hence, it acts as a base.

What is Bronsted-Lowry concept?

There are various theories regarding the nature of acids and bases. According Bronsted-Lowry concept of acids and bases, acids are substances which donates a proton and bases are proton accepters.

The species which is formed by donating a proton from the acid is called conjugate base of the acid and the species which is formed after a base accepts a proton is called the conjugate acid of the base.

Consider the given reaction of ammonia with water. Here water is a proton donor and thus acts as an acid whereas ammonia accepts the proton from water forming its conjugate acid NH₄⁺. Water forms its conjugate base OH-. Therefore NH₃ acts as a base in this reaction.
